  • Common skin conditions: Expert care is available for chronic and troublesome conditions such as acne, eczema, and psoriasis. Assessment and management of various allergic skin conditions including allergic contact dermatitis, urticaria, and atopic dermatitis are also provided.
  • Skin lesion assessment and removal: Advanced diagnostic tools like dermoscopy are used to examine moles, lesions, and other growths. This non-invasive technique helps to determine whether a lesion is a cause for concern. A skin biopsy or a lesion removal is a quick process which allows for laboratory analysis.
  • Mole mapping: Full-body mole checks and mole mapping services are available, which are particularly beneficial for patients with many moles or a family history of skin cancer. By tracking changes over time, potential issues can be detected early.
  • Cryotherapy: This procedure uses extreme cold to safely remove warts, verrucas and certain precancerous lesions.
